The Solution

Coding assistants made writing code faster, but code was only ever a fraction of delivery. Agent-driven delivery works the whole lifecycle, redesigning the operating model around it, with humans in control of the decisions that matter.

Planning & Specification

Specification-Driven Planning

Structure the Work Before Any Agent Touches It

We set up structured context and turn product intent into specification-driven requests—clear epics, stories, and acceptance criteria—so agents build against a plan, not a vague prompt.

Aligning product, design, engineering, and QA on what "done" means earlier improves backlog readiness, reduces rework, and gets teams to delivery already aligned.

Agent-Driven Development

Agent-Driven Implementation

Built to Run, Not Just Assist

Agents take on whole units of implementation—scaffolding, refactoring, and pattern-consistent code—for both greenfield builds and brownfield work in complex, existing codebases.

Grounded in governed context so generation stays aligned with your architecture and conventions, agents operate within guardrails, escalate by exception, and earn more autonomy as they prove out so your team supervises outcomes, not keystrokes.

Review, QA & Release Confidence

Agentic QA & Testing

Agent-Driven QA, Human-Governed

Agents generate tests and validation harnesses aligned to acceptance criteria, expand regression coverage, and surface edge cases, integration risks, and failure modes earlier.

The result is progressive, validated rollout instead of big-bang releases. Quality and coverage rise alongside velocity; release risk falls with human judgment governing the calls that matter.

Enterprise Delivery & Governance

Enterprise Governance & Security

Governed, Secure, and Production-Ready

Agent workflows run across complex, multi-system codebases, legacy platforms, and existing CI/CD pipelines— inside your cloud and security boundaries and aligned with enterprise governance and compliance rather than bypassing them.

Autonomy is matched to risk level, and every change reaches production through existing review controls, with full traceability and a named human accountable for every outcome.
